Discovering the Real Culprit Behind Wall Failures
Many of us start with the familiar, trusting wood studs because they seem straightforward and cost-effective. But in high-traffic environments—think bustling lobbies, retail stores, or office corridors—the constant vibrations, impacts, and heavy use test the limits of traditional framing. Over time, I saw how wood studs would warp, swell with humidity, or even crack, leading to costly repairs and frustrated clients.
The lightbulb moment for me came when I attended a seminar on commercial drywall longevity. Experts emphasized that steel studs, despite their higher initial investment, outperform wood in strength, stability, and longevity. They resist warping, don’t rot, and handle impacts better. Prepare Your Material and Tools
Ensure you have the right steel studs, screws, a level, measuring tape, saw, and safety gear. I learned this the hard way when I started a project and realized I was missing a cordless cutter. Having everything ready streamlines the process and prevents delays.
Plan and Mark the Wall Layout
Start by measuring the wall length and marking stud placement, typically 16 inches on center. Use a chalk line or chalk snap to create a straight reference. I once marked incorrectly, which led to misaligned drywall seams, so double-check measurements before cutting.
Remove Existing Wall Coverings
If updating existing drywall, carefully remove it without damaging the framing. In a remodel I did, I scored and peeled off old drywall, which took longer but prevented accidental damage to the studs, making the installation smoother.
Install Bottom and Top Tracks
Attach the steel tracks to the floor and ceiling, ensuring they are level and secure. Use a laser level for accuracy. I used a temporary string line to confirm alignment, saving me from crooked walls later.
Cut and Assemble Studs
Cut steel studs to length plus extra for adjustments. Secure them to the tracks with screws, starting from one end. Be sure to check that each stud is plumb with a level. In my experience, even minor misalignments can cause problems, so patience here pays off.
Secure and Reinforce the Frame
Fasten each stud to the tracks at regular intervals. Use a screw gun with the correct bits to avoid stripping screws. For added strength, insert blocking where openings or heavy fixtures will be installed. I once skipped blocking, leading to wobbly drywall around wall-mounted items.

Now, a question worth considering: How do I maintain drywall quality during long projects? One effective technique is to employ a dedicated drying and curing station with controlled humidity and temperature, preventing cracks caused by environmental changes. Also, try utilizing fast-setting joint compounds for quick turnarounds, especially in humid conditions. This reduces the risk of seam issues and speeds up the overall process.
